Vision and Mission

Metharc’s vision is to change how global energy resources are consumed for a more sustainable, climate beneficial society, while enhancing energy security and significantly reducing global greenhouse gas emissions.

Our mission is to be a leading provider of sustainable energy processes, through the development of disruptive and innovative energy technology solutions that enable a more environmentally responsible and cost-effective use of our existing energy resources.

Our technology will enable the continued exploitation (not production) of global methane assets in a climate-beneficial way, future-proofing them against emerging environmental regulations that restrict fossil fuel production, while ensuring a more effective route to carbon footprint reduction to make Carbon Capture & Storage sustainable.

Our Goals - The Metharc 9 Point Plan

1

Zero Carbon to Surface

Decarbonise oil & gas production in the wellbore, to allow the continued exploitation of existing, strategic national energy reserves.

This will also ease the energy transition for developing economies, by enabling unlimited continued climate-beneficial exploitation of their known oil & gas resources (as hydrogen).

2

Adapt & Repurpose

Optimise the use of existing, mature technologies from industry to speed up our tool technology development and reduce its technical risk.

The high Technical Readiness Levels (TRL) inherent in the mature technologies incorporated in our solutions accelerate out tool development.

3

Reducing Cost

Demonstrate a clear commercial advantage for wellbore hydrogen production, through reduced baseline energy costs using nature’s geological temperature and pressure.

Zero Carbon to Surface eliminates the additional energy and finance required to remove that same carbon ‘post-burn’ from the atmosphere.

4

Reducing Environmental Impact

Optimise and increase the economic lifespan of the existing offshore and onshore energy infrastructure.

This will reduce the need for the more land and sea area for construction; minimising the environmental footprint, material resources used, construction time and cost, while also reducing the time for the green energy transition.

5

Change the Oil & Gas Industry

Enable the conversion of the Oil & Gas Industry into a Hydrogen and carbon capture (CCS) Industry. This allows retaining and transferring energy skills and experience to similar industries (geothermal) rapidly lowering their costs.

This also preserves employment and maintains tax revenues, while synergistically transitioning how (not if) we use this energy for a better climate and environment.

6

Financially Self-Sustaining Geothermal Energy

Improve the commerciality of Geothermal Energy by making it financially self-sustainable through multiple revenue streams (Biogas-District Heating-Enhanced Power-Hydrogen-Water-CCS), when integrating Agriculture and Biowaste with Energy production and Industry, highlighting their synergy in a circular green economy.

7

Hydrogen Production at High Volume and Low Unit Cost

To accelerate growth of the hydrogen economy by providing low cost, clean, carbon free, Hydrogen at large scale, in the volumes required by industry.

8

Technology Development

To further develop different applications for our innovative process and technology for generating Hydrogen with CCS in the wellbore, and to use it as both a power and fresh water source in arid areas to reduce the energy consumption and demand for high-energy water desalination processes.

9

Optimising Chemistry

Synergistically combine the injection of CO2 with the wellbore reformation (gasification) of oil & gas (or Biogas) to generation Hydrogen, to improve the overall economic sustainability of carbon capture (CCS) and future-proof the exploitation of Oil & Gas and Biogas in a climate-beneficial way.
